India''s US$455m Subsidy Scheme for Battery Storage Projects
The primary objective of this scheme is to promote battery storage projects in the country, considered important to meet India''s ambitious target of expanding its renewable energy capacity to 500 gigawatts (GW) by 2030. The scheme will cut the cost of battery energy storage from the current range of INR 5.5-6.5 per unit.

GUVNL Tenders for 250 MW/500 MWh BESS Pilot Projects in
This move aims to procure a total of 250 MW/500 MWh capacity for "on-demand" energy storage solutions through a tariff-based global competitive bidding process. The project, encompassing the setup of 500 MWh BESS (equivalent to 250 MW for 2 hours), invites developers to participate under the Build-Own-Operate (BOO) model.

Battery storage wins contracts in Poland capacity market auctions
Battery storage projects from Hynfra Energy Storage and OX2 totalling 130MWh have won contracts in energy auctions in Poland this week. ''Japanese market is ready for scale-up'': Gurin on its 2GWh project
Developer Gurin Energy is so convinced of Japan''s energy storage market potential that it is planning a single project equivalent in scale to the country''s entire installed base of lithium-ion battery storage. Japan''s Long-Term Decarbonization Power Source Auction
Our Thinking. The first "Long-Term Decarbonization Power Source Auction" (the "Auction") is expected to start in Japan in January 2024. The Auction will provide a 20-year fixed revenue for newly developed power sources that contribute to decarbonization of the Japanese power industry, including battery energy storage
UAE''s EWEC Launches Tender For 400MW Battery Energy Storage System Project
The Emirates Water and Electricity Company (EWEC), a leading authority in coordinating water and electricity supply across the UAE, announced an open invitation for developers and developer consortiums to express their interest in developing a pioneering 400-megawatt Battery Energy Storage System (BESS) power project.

Thailand : Southern Thailand Wind Power and Battery Energy Storage Project
The proposed loans will support Lomligor in providing long term financing for a 10-megawatt (MW) wind power project with an integrated 1.88-megawatt-hour (MWh) pilot battery energy storage system (BESS). The project will be the first private sector project in Thailand to integrate utility-scale wind power generation with battery energy storage

A Strategic Day-ahead bidding strategy and operation for battery energy
This section studies the bidding mechanism of battery energy storage system in different power markets. In this paper, we assume that the BESS can offer more than one service in different markets. The BESS owner has to provide the day-ahead hourly bids to the system operator, including bidding capacities and bidding prices.

Energy storage
Global investment in battery energy storage exceeded USD 20 billion in 2022, predominantly in grid-scale deployment, which represented more than 65% of total spending in 2022.
